Zen – Meaning, Definition, Synonyms and Antonyms

Zen is used as a Noun in English to describe calm, attentive awareness, and it also refers to a school of Mahayana Buddhism known for meditation and direct insight.

Meaning:

Zen means a state of calm attentiveness, where you stay present and aware rather than distracted by worry or noise.

Definition:

Zen is a school of Mahayana Buddhism that emphasizes direct experience and intuition through practice (such as seated meditation). The word “Zen” entered English via Japanese, from Chinese Chan, which is connected to Sanskrit dhyāna (“meditation”).
